Description
The front of the card has a portrait of a brown horse's head, framed by a large horseshoe which reads, "Merchant's Gargling Oil. A Liniment for Man & Beast." The verso of the card consists of text advertising a shoe store, and includes a price list for eight kinds of "solid leather" shoes for men, women and children.
Additional text on front of card: Manufactured at Lockport N.Y., by M.G.O. Co., and sold by all druggists. John Hodge, Sec'y.
Partial card text from verso: New Shoe Store, Chas. L. Swartz & Co., No. 6 South Pearl Street, Albany, First Shoe Store below State Street. [price list follows] All of the above Goods are Solid Leather. No Prison Work....
Text on front of card: First introduced, 1833. Merchant's Gargling Oil is the standard Liniment of the United States, and is good for Burns, Scalds, Rheumatism, Flesh Wounds, Sprains, Bruises, Lame Back, Hemorrhoids or Piles, Toothache, Sore Throat, Chilblains, Chapped Hands, and many other diseases incident to man and beast. Yellow Wrapper for animal, and white for human flesh.
